Kunerad (Hungarian: Kenyered) is a village and municipality in Žilina District in the Žilina Region of northern Slovakia.
History
In historical records the village was first mentioned in 1490.
Geography
The municipality lies at an altitude of 499 metres (1,637 ft)[3] and covers an area of 22.93 km2 (8.85 sq mi) (2024).[4]

It has a population of 1144 people (31 December 2024).[6]

In year 2021 was 1050 people by ethnicity 1044 as Slovak, 8 as Czech, 5 as Italian, 2 as Not found out, 1 as Silesian, 1 as Polish, 1 as French and 1 as English.
Note on population: The difference between the population numbers above and in the census (here and below) is that the population numbers above are mostly made up of permanent residents, etc.; and the census should indicate the place where people actually mainly live.
For example, a student is a citizen of a village because they have permanent residence there (they lived there as a child and has parents), but most of the time he studies at a university in the city.

In year 2021 was 1050 people by religion 950 from Roman Catholic Church, 75 from None, 6 from Evangelical Church, 4 from Not found out, 4 from Greek Catholic Church, 3 from Christian Congregations in Slovakia, 3 from Other, 1 from Eastern Orthodox Church, 1 from Other and not ascertained christian church, 1 from Buddhism, 1 from Baptists Church and 1 from Ad hoc movements.
